Yokohama Night: Ten Billion Beasts

Tantan-Sha Company

Drama
60 min     2     1995     Japan

Overview

Shuri and Mario travel to find a place where they can gather energy using feng shui. The two arrive in Yokohama, go to a movie theater in Hattenba, and ask a man they met to offer them a room. The intense sex between the two escalates into SM as the bondage unfolds there.

Similar